I have decided to pursue the much dreaded and oft-debated SPHR test

For those of you not up to date on the latest and greatest in the world of HR certifications, the SPHR stands for Senior Professional Human Resources.  Earning this designation demonstrates that you understand and can apply your knowledge of human resources. There are two other designations: PHR and GPHR.  The PHR is more technical and operations based (think compliance) and the GPHR is focused on international HR.  There are some new certifications offered as well, to read more about all HR certifications click here.

So I’ve worked in HR for a while now and I write a blog about HR,  what could be so scary about taking a test? After all, I already have my PHR. The PHR was hard! It was a lot of work and in hindsight I wish I had waited a couple more years and just taken the SPHR. Especially when you read that only 47% of people who take the SPHR test pass it!
